How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lewis Place?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Lewis Place Studio Apartments | $1,294 | $649 | $3,000 |
| Lewis Place 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,662 | $437 | $4,000 |
| Lewis Place 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,000 | $600 | $5,442 |
| Lewis Place 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,705 | $795 | $7,099 |
| Lewis Place 4 Bedroom Apartments | $926 | $725 | $2,700 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Lewis Place
How much are Studio apartments in Lewis Place?
There are currently 160 Studio Apartments in Lewis Place with rent ranges from $649 to $3,000 with an average price of $1,294.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Lewis Place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Lewis Place ranges from $437 to $4,000 with an average monthly rent of $1,662.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Lewis Place c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Lewis Place range from $600 to $5,442.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,000.
How expensive are Lewis Place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 80 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Lewis Place on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$795 to $7,099 - averaging $2,705 for the location.
